Linux系统本身是开源免费的,并不存在像Windows那样的序列号认证机制。
一、基础概念
- Linux发行版
- Linux有许多不同的发行版,如Ubuntu、CentOS、Debian等。这些发行版各自有不同的软件包管理系统和默认配置,但都不需要序列号来激活系统。
- 例如,Ubuntu使用APT(Advanced Package Tool)来管理软件包的安装、更新和删除。
- 开源特性
- Linux遵循开源协议(如GPL等),这意味着任何人都可以查看、修改和分发其源代码。这也是它不需要序列号认证的一个重要原因,用户可以根据自己的需求定制系统。
二、优势
- 成本效益
- 对于企业和个人用户来说,不需要购买序列号就可以使用Linux系统,大大降低了软件成本。特别是对于服务器环境,许多企业选择Linux是因为其免费的特性。
- 定制性强
- 由于开源,开发者可以根据具体的应用场景对Linux系统进行深度定制。例如,在物联网设备中,可以裁剪Linux系统以满足低资源设备的运行需求。
三、应用场景
- 服务器领域
- 大多数Web服务器、数据库服务器都运行Linux系统。例如,许多互联网公司的网站服务器使用CentOS或Ubuntu,因为它们稳定、安全且不需要额外的序列号费用。
- 嵌入式系统
- 在智能家居设备、工业控制设备等嵌入式系统中,Linux也被广泛应用。像智能路由器中可能运行基于Linux的系统,开发者可以根据路由器的功能需求进行定制化开发。
四、可能存在的误解情况
- 商业支持版本
- 有些公司可能会提供基于Linux的商业支持版本,如Red Hat Enterprise Linux(RHEL)。虽然它是企业级的Linux发行版,但它不是通过序列号认证,而是通过订阅服务的方式获取技术支持、软件更新等功能。
- 如果遇到类似需要“认证”的情况,可能是企业为了管理内部使用RHEL的情况而设置的自己的许可管理系统,但这与操作系统本身的序列号认证是不同的概念。
- 误认软件包管理中的授权情况
- 在Linux中,某些软件包可能有自己的授权方式,但这不是系统级别的序列号认证。例如,一些商业的图形处理软件在Linux平台上可能会有自己的许可证验证机制,但这与操作系统无关。如果遇到这种情况,需要按照软件自身的文档来处理授权相关的问题,而不是与Linux系统的认证混淆。